ML2 LOGISTICS LTD - Analysis Report

Company Number: 14285456

Analysis Date: 2025-07-29 20:17 UTC

  1. Risk Rating: HIGH
    The company exhibits significant solvency and liquidity concerns given persistent negative net assets and net current liabilities, indicating an inability to meet short-term obligations without additional funding.

  2. Key Concerns:

  • Negative net assets worsening from -£29,291 in 2023 to -£24,315 in 2024, showing continued losses and erosion of shareholder equity.
  • Substantial net current liabilities (-£34,494 in 2024) driven largely by director’s loan account (£28,673) and finance lease obligations, highlighting liquidity strain.
  • Reliance on director loans and finance leases rather than operational cash flow to fund ongoing activities, raising questions on financial sustainability.
  1. Positive Indicators:
  • Timely filing of accounts and confirmation statements with no overdue filings, demonstrating regulatory compliance.
  • Stable employee base with three staff members, indicating operational continuity.
  • Incremental investment in tangible fixed assets (£13,697 in 2024) suggests ongoing business activity and asset growth.
  1. Due Diligence Notes:
  • Investigate the nature and terms of the director’s loan account, including repayment plans and whether it is interest-bearing or convertible.
  • Review cash flow statements (not provided) to assess operational cash generation and short-term liquidity management.
  • Clarify the business model and turnover figures (not disclosed) to understand revenue trends and profitability trajectory.
  • Examine the impact of finance lease obligations on cash flow and whether alternative financing or restructuring is planned.
  • Verify any contingent liabilities or off-balance sheet commitments that could affect solvency.
